Real Cinema: Yana Isaenko

  • 26 min
  • Russian
Filmmaker Vitaly Mansky talks with Yana Isaenko, a graduate of Marina Razbezhkina’s School of Documentary Film, about documentary cinema as a way of bearing witness to our times, her new film “The Doors Are Closing,” shot before Russia’s full-scale invasion of Ukraine, and its protagonists, who find themselves caught up in a transformed Russian reality. Why did Yana leave Russia after the war began? Where is the line between observation and a filmmaker’s responsibility? And is it possible to remain on the sidelines when ideology, absurdity, and propaganda are becoming increasingly pervasive? A conversation about cinema, war, emigration, and the gulf that has opened up between people on opposite sides of a new reality.
